Transaction 595e70207e9fcc6994e106cd5c88103a2a5df0976e59ddc2a5a642e68cc66beb

1 Input
2 Outputs
  • 595e70207e9fcc6994e106cd5c88103a2a5df0976e59ddc2a5a642e68cc66beb:0
  • value  189213
    address  12xyc73u5fpLWCCZBX3dMH3P7n8jvhdsag
  • 595e70207e9fcc6994e106cd5c88103a2a5df0976e59ddc2a5a642e68cc66beb:1
  • value  11992261
    address  1BLUqxefkJmMxr3SLkTYndMwPfuT9NjZ9y